Text
(a)The secretary of state shall charge each domestic and foreign limited partnership the following fees:
(1)For issuing or filing and indexing any of the documents described below, a fee of $20:
(A)A certificate of amendment of limited partnership;
(B)a restated certificate of limited partnership;
(C)a certificate of cancellation of limited partnership;
(D)a certificate of change of location of registered office or registered agent; and
(E)any certificate, affidavit, agreement or any other paper provided for in this act, for which no different fee is specifically prescribed;
(2)for certified copies, a fee of $7.50 for each copy certified, regardless of whether the secretary of state supplies the copies;
